Lockheed Endowed Professorship Call for Applications

The Lockheed Professorship supports the professional growth and development of T/TT faculty by providing research/scholarship funding in support of the teacher-scholar model. It is intended to develop and foster long-term relationships between faculty and collaborators with an emphasis on those external to the university. The Lockheed Endowed Professorship invests in the faculty members for a two-year period and should be considered to be seed funding to support the development of research projects which can lead to future external support by industry or funding agencies. For the 25-27 Award Cycle, 3 awards will be issued, and each awardee will receive $30,000 which must be spent over a two-year period (by June 2027).   

All T/TT faculty members are eligible to except for current Lockheed Professorship awardees and faculty serving on the current Lockheed Professorship selection committee.  A slight preference will be given to early-career faculty and faculty who have not received this award before (see rubric). All research areas are eligible for support. The proposed work must be clearly linked to the candidate’s professional development plan. 

 The full call for applications (with details on what is required in the application) can be found on InfoReady. Applications are due on InfoReady by Feb. 25, 2025.
